The Art of Ash Brown Highlights: Mastering the Technique
1. Choose Your Canvas:
The success of ash brown highlights hinges on the perfect canvas. Healthy, well-cared-for hair will ensure vibrant color absorption and long-lasting results. Consider a clarifying shampoo to remove any product buildup or impurities before your appointment.
2. Color Consultation: Finding Your Perfect Match:
Collaborate with your skilled hair colorist to determine the ideal shade and placement of your highlights. They will assess your hair’s texture, porosity, and natural color to create a customized plan that meets your desired transformation.
3. Application Precision:
Expertly applied highlights make all the difference. Your hair colorist will meticulously weave in the ash brown color, balancing the placement for optimal impact. Thin, delicate streaks can add subtle dimension, while bolder highlights create a striking contrast.
4. Toner: Refining Your Masterpiece:
After the highlights are lifted and colored, a toner is applied to neutralize any unwanted warmth or brassiness. This step ensures a cool, ash-toned finish that enhances the overall effect.

Frequently Asked Questions About Ash Brown Hair Color Highlights
-
Q: How often should I touch up my highlights?
A: The frequency of touch-ups depends on the rate of your hair growth and the level of fading. Generally, every 6 to 8 weeks is recommended. -
Q: Can I achieve ash brown highlights at home?
A: While it’s tempting to try DIY highlights, it’s highly advisable to seek the expertise of a professional hair colorist to ensure precise application and optimal results. -
Q: What hair types are best suited for ash brown highlights?
A: Ash brown highlights flatter all hair types, from fine and thin to thick and coarse. However, hair that is already bleached or damaged may require additional care to prevent breakage. -
Q: How can I maintain the vibrancy of my highlights?
A: Use color-protecting shampoos and conditioners, avoid excessive heat styling, and regularly refresh your highlights with a gloss or toner to keep them looking their best.
